Anime News

40 Years of Space Invaders Descends Upon Roppongi
Date: 1/23/2018
Is Space Invaders art? The Mori Art Museum evidently considers it art, since it has been holding an interactive exhibition for Space Invaders this month...
Source: Anime News Network